Contact us

Como Football Club Como FC (Como 1907), founded in 1907, is located in Como, Lombardy, Italy. They currently compete in Serie A, playing at the Giuseppe Signigalia Stadium. The club has a history of promotion and relegation between Serie A, Serie B, and lower leagues, with their best result being sixth place in Serie A in the 1949-50 season. Como briefly fell to the amateur leagues due to financial problems, but began their recovery by winning the Serie D title in the 2018-19 season. They then won the Serie C title in the 2020-21 season, gaining promotion to Serie B, and finished as runners-up in Serie Bin the 2023-24 season, successfully returning to Serie A.

Home BoardContent

Unlocking Business Efficiency with Hyperledger Fabric: A Comprehensive Guide

Publisher:MKSportsTime:2026-05-31Number:5

1.1 定义与背景

在区块链技术的浪潮中,Hyperledger Fabric犹如一颗璀璨的明珠,由Linux基金会精心打造,专为商业环境设计。这个开源的企业级区块链平台,以其许可链的特性,确保了只有获得授权的参与者才能访问网络,从而在保护隐私的同时,也确保了数据的安全性和网络的可管理性。想象一下,一个企业级的区块链平台,它不仅能够保护你的商业秘密,还能让你在竞争激烈的市场中保持领先,这正是Hyperledger Fabric的魅力所在。

1.2 企业级区块链平台的重要性

在数字化转型的今天,企业级区块链平台的重要性不言而喻。Hyperledger Fabric以其模块化架构,提供了一个可扩展、灵活且可扩展的解决方案,满足了企业对于数据隐私、交易效率和网络管理的严格要求。它不仅仅是一个技术平台,更是企业数字化转型的加速器,帮助企业在保持合规的同时,实现业务流程的优化和创新。

Unlocking Business Efficiency with Hyperledger Fabric

1.3 Hyperledger Fabric的核心价值

Hyperledger Fabric的核心价值在于其为企业提供了一个安全、可靠且高效的区块链解决方案。它的隐私保护机制确保了只有授权参与者才能访问敏感数据,这对于金融、供应链管理等行业来说至关重要。同时,其灵活的共识机制和链码(智能合约)功能,使得企业能够根据具体业务需求定制交易逻辑,从而实现业务流程的自动化和优化。简而言之,Hyperledger Fabric是企业在区块链领域中的得力助手,它不仅提升了企业的运营效率,还增强了企业在市场中的竞争力。

2.1 隐私保护

2.1.1 数据共享与信任参与者

在数字时代,隐私保护成为了企业最为关注的问题之一。Hyperledger Fabric以其独特的隐私保护机制,确保了数据仅在信任的参与者之间共享。这种机制不仅保护了敏感信息,还为企业间的合作提供了一个安全的环境。想象一下,你和你的商业伙伴正在处理一项涉及敏感数据的交易,Hyperledger Fabric就像一个可信赖的保险箱,只有拥有钥匙的人才能打开它,确保了数据的安全和隐私。

2.2 可扩展性

2.2.1 模块化架构的优势

Hyperledger Fabric的模块化架构是其可扩展性的秘诀。这种设计允许平台根据业务需求灵活地添加或替换组件,就像乐高积木一样,可以根据你的想象构建出不同的形状。无论是处理成千上万的交易,还是需要集成新的技术,Hyperledger Fabric都能轻松应对。这种灵活性使得企业能够随着业务的增长和技术的发展,不断地扩展和优化其区块链网络。

2.3 灵活的共识机制

2.3.1 支持多种共识算法

在区块链的世界里,共识机制是确保网络中所有参与者对交易记录达成一致的关键。Hyperledger Fabric支持多种共识算法,如Kafka和Raft,这就像是拥有一个多功能的瑞士军刀,可以根据不同的环境和需求选择最合适的工具。这种灵活性使得Hyperledger Fabric能够适应不同的业务场景,无论是需要高吞吐量的支付系统,还是需要高一致性的供应链管理,都能得心应手。

2.4 链码(智能合约)

2.4.1 自定义交易逻辑的实现

链码,也就是我们常说的智能合约,在Hyperledger Fabric中扮演着核心角色。它们允许用户定义自己的交易逻辑,就像是在区块链上编写自己的法律。这些智能合约在安全、轻量级的环境中执行,比如Docker,确保了代码的隔离性和安全性。这意味着,你可以根据自己的业务需求,定制专属的交易流程,而无需担心安全问题。这不仅提高了效率,还为企业创新提供了无限可能。

3.1 节点(Peer Nodes)

3.1.1 维护账本和执行链码

在Hyperledger Fabric的宇宙中,节点(Peer Nodes)是那些默默无闻却至关重要的工作者。它们不仅负责维护账本,确保所有交易记录的准确性和完整性,还肩负着执行链码的重任。想象一下,这些节点就像是区块链世界的会计师和程序员,它们确保每一笔交易都按照既定的规则执行,没有差错。这种双角色的设置,既保证了数据的不可篡改性,也提高了交易处理的效率。

3.2 排序服务(Ordering Service)

3.2.1 交易确认与区块排序

如果说节点是账本的守护者,那么排序服务就是交易的指挥家。它负责确认交易的发生,并将其有序地编排成区块。这个过程就像是在一场音乐会中,指挥家确保每个音符都在正确的时间奏响。在Hyperledger Fabric中,排序服务确保了交易的顺序性和一致性,为整个网络的稳定运行提供了坚实的基础。

3.3 账本(Ledger)

3.3.1 交易状态的持久化

账本(Ledger)是Hyperledger Fabric中的记忆大师,它负责持久化存储交易的状态。这不仅仅是记录交易的历史,更是确保了数据的不可篡改性和可追溯性。你可以将账本想象成一本魔法书,一旦写下,内容就无法更改。这种特性对于需要高度信任和透明度的业务场景来说,是至关重要的。

3.4 会员服务(Membership Services)

3.4.1 管理区块链网络身份

在Hyperledger Fabric的生态系统中,每个参与者都有一个身份,而会员服务(Membership Services)就是这个身份的管理者。它负责验证和授权网络中的每个成员,确保只有授权的用户才能访问网络。这就像是一场高端的私人派对,只有持邀请函的嘉宾才能进入。这种精细的身份管理,为网络的安全性和隐私性提供了额外的保障。

3.5 链码(Smart Contracts)

3.5.1 在Docker等环境中的安全执行

链码,也就是智能合约,在Hyperledger Fabric中扮演着执行交易逻辑的关键角色。它们在安全、隔离的环境中执行,比如Docker,这就像是在一个封闭的实验室中进行科学实验,确保了实验的安全性和准确性。这种设计不仅保护了智能合约的代码不被外部环境干扰,也确保了交易的安全性和可靠性。

3.6 通道(Channels)

3.6.1 隔离交易和数据以增强隐私

通道(Channels)是Hyperledger Fabric中的隐私保护专家。它们允许不同的业务网络在同一个区块链上独立运行,隔离交易和数据。这就像是在一个大剧院中设置多个小舞台,每个舞台都有自己的剧目和观众,互不干扰。这种设计不仅增强了隐私性,也提高了网络的灵活性和可扩展性。

3.7 共识机制

3.7.1 Kafka和Raft等选项

共识机制是Hyperledger Fabric中的决策者,它负责在网络中达成交易的一致性。支持多种共识算法,如Kafka和Raft,这就像是拥有一个多功能的工具箱,可以根据不同的任务选择最合适的工具。这种多样性使得Hyperledger Fabric能够适应不同的业务需求,无论是需要高吞吐量的支付系统,还是需要高一致性的供应链管理,都能游刃有余。

4.1 应用发送背书请求

4.1.1 背书节点执行链码

在Hyperledger Fabric的舞台上,交易流程的序幕由应用发起的背书请求拉开。这些请求就像是发给网络中的超级英雄——背书节点的召集令。背书节点,这些区块链世界中的瑞士军刀,执行链码来验证交易的合法性。想象一下,这些节点围坐在一张圆桌旁,每个人都要对交易的合理性投下自己的一票。这个过程是私密的,只有被选中的节点才能参与,确保了交易的隐私性和安全性。

4.2 背书结果的收集与广播

4.2.1 排序服务的角色

一旦背书节点完成了他们的审议并达成一致,背书结果就像是一封密封的信件,被递交给排序服务。排序服务,这位守序的邮差,负责将这些信件(背书结果)收集起来,并按照正确的顺序分发给网络中的其他节点。这个过程确保了交易的顺序性和一致性,就像是一位严格的图书馆管理员,确保每本书都按照正确的顺序放在书架上。

4.3 区块的生成与分发

4.3.1 交易的验证与账本的更新

最后,当排序服务将交易编排成区块后,这些区块就像是一列列火车,被分发到每个节点。每个节点都是一位严格的检查员,它们验证这些交易,确保没有纰漏。一旦验证通过,这些交易就像是被永久地镶嵌在了历史的长河中,被更新到账本中。这个过程不仅保证了交易的不可篡改性,也确保了整个网络的透明度和信任度。每个节点都持有账本的完整副本,就像是每个人都拥有一本相同的历史书,共同见证着区块链世界的发展。

5.1 供应链透明度

5.1.1 增强供应链的可追溯性和责任性

在供应链管理的棋盘上,Hyperledger Fabric扮演着一位精明的棋手。它通过提供一个透明的平台,让供应链中的每一步棋——从原材料的采购到最终产品的交付——都能被清晰地追踪。想象一下,每个产品都有一个独特的故事,Hyperledger Fabric就是那个讲述者,确保故事的真实性和完整性。这种透明度不仅增强了消费者的信任,也提高了供应链中每个参与者的责任性。

5.2 跨境支付

5.2.1 降低成本,提高效率

在跨境支付的赛道上,Hyperledger Fabric就像是一辆高速列车,它通过减少中间环节,降低了交易成本,同时提高了支付的效率。这就像是将传统的支付方式——那些缓慢而昂贵的马车——替换成了现代的高铁。银行和金融机构可以利用这个平台,为客户提供更快、更便宜的跨境支付服务,让资金流动像信息流动一样迅速。

5.3 数据公证

5.3.1 保护版权和验证数据真实性

在数据公证的领域,Hyperledger Fabric就像是一位公正的法官,它确保数据的版权得到保护,同时验证数据的真实性。这对于那些依赖于数据真实性的行业来说,比如法律、医疗和科研,尤为重要。通过区块链技术,Hyperledger Fabric为数据提供了一个不可篡改的记录,确保了数据的完整性和可靠性。

5.4 案例研究

5.4.1 食品安全追溯与物流运输管理

在食品安全追溯的领域,Hyperledger Fabric的应用就像是给食品贴上了一个“真实性”的标签。通过区块链技术,食品的来源、加工和流通轨迹都能被追踪,确保了食品的安全性和真实性。而在物流运输管理中,Hyperledger Fabric则像是一位精准的导航员,它通过实时追踪包裹,提高了物流的效率和安全性。

5.4.2 金融服务中的跨境支付系统

在金融服务领域,一家银行利用Hyperledger Fabric开发了一个跨境支付系统,这个系统不仅减少了交易成本,还缩短了交易时间。这就像是在金融服务的海洋中,为银行和客户搭建了一座更快捷、更经济的桥梁。

5.5 未来展望

5.5.1 区块链技术的发展与企业应用的扩展

展望未来,随着区块链技术的不断发展和成熟,Hyperledger Fabric将在更多企业级应用中发挥其潜力。从供应链管理到金融服务,从数据公证到跨境支付,Hyperledger Fabric的应用将不断扩展,为企业带来更高的效率、更强的透明度和更大的安全性。这不仅是技术的革新,更是企业运营方式的一次革命。